Texture.saveToTiffBytes
glib.bytes.Bytes saveToTiffBytes()Store the given texture in memory as a TIFF file.
Use gdk.texture.Texture.newFromBytes to read it back.
This function is intended to store a representation of the texture's data that is as accurate as possible. This is particularly relevant when working with high dynamic range images and floating-point texture data.
If that is not your concern and you are interested in a smaller size and a more portable format, you might want to use gdk.texture.Texture.saveToPngBytes.
Returns
a newly allocated glib.bytes.Bytes containing TIFF data
